In a word, no. Only one missile launcher pitch and yaw axis allowed per model. Now, on that model, you're in luck, as its SAM launchers utilize a VLS system (pitch=90.0,Yaw=0.0 Yawlimited=true, Pitchlimited=true, etc.). But, you cannot use the ASM launcher and the SAM launcher positions on the same model, you'd need to create two separate models, one tasked for an antiship mission, and another for airdefense.
